Understanding HS Code 8432: The Foundation of Classification
The Harmonized System (HS) Code 8432 falls under Chapter 84 of the HS nomenclature, which encompasses nuclear reactors, boilers, machinery, and mechanical appliances. Specifically, HS 8432 is dedicated to Agricultural, horticultural or forestry machinery for soil preparation or cultivation; lawn or sports ground rollers; parts thereof. This six-digit code (extendable to 8-10 digits nationally) standardizes global trade classification, ensuring uniformity from Hong Kong ports to U.S. gateways.

Historical Context and Evolution
Introduced in 1988 by the World Customs Organization (WCO), the HS system has undergone revisions every five years. The 2022 update refined 8432 to better accommodate precision agriculture tech, like GPS-guided cultivators. Detailed Breakdown of HS 8432 Subheadings
To classify correctly, dissect the 10 subheadings under 8432. Each targets specific functions in soil prep or cultivation, with parts in 8432.90. Here's an exhaustive analysis:
HS 8432 Subheadings: Descriptions and Examples | Subheading | Description | Examples | Typical Applications | Parts Coverage |
| 8432.10 | Ploughs | Mouldboard ploughs, chisel ploughs | Turning soil, weed control | Shares, mouldboards |
| 8432.21 | Disc harrows; disc ploughs | Tandem disc harrows, offset discs | Secondary tillage, residue incorporation | Disc blades, gangs |
| 8432.29 | Other harrows, scarifiers, cultivators, weeders, hoes | Rotary tillers, vibro cultivators | Seedbed preparation | Tines, shanks |
| 8432.30 | Seeders, planters and similar machines | Air seeders, precision planters | Row cropping, broadcast seeding | Meters, coulters |
| 8432.40 | Manure spreaders and fertilizer distributors | Broadcast spreaders, slurry tankers | Nutrient application | Aprons, beaters |
| 8432.50 | Tamping machines and road rollers | Vibratory rollers, sheep-foot tampers | Soil compaction, turf maintenance | Drums, vibrators |
| 8432.80 | Other machinery | Post hole diggers, tree shakers | Specialized horticulture, forestry | Custom attachments |
| 8432.90 | Parts | Gearboxes, frames, hydraulic cylinders | All above machines | N/A |
This table serves as your quick reference. For 8432.10 ploughs, note that reversible ploughs remain here, not reclassified to harvesting (8433). Misplacing a rotary harrow under 8432.29 versus power tillers (8432.80) can trigger audits.

Shipping Considerations for HS 8432 Goods
Agricultural machinery demands specialized logistics: heavy lifts (20-50 tons/unit), oversized dimensions, and rust prevention. Sea freight dominates for volume, with FCL 40-ft high-cubes standard.

Key tips:
- Packaging: Palletize parts; shrink-wrap assemblies; VCI bags for ferrous components.
- Documentation: Commercial invoice with HS 8432 breakdown, certificate of origin, fumigation for wood.
- Routes: HKG-YANTIAN to LAX via Pacific lanes (28-35 days).
- Risks: Moisture—use desiccants; secure lashing for rollers.

FAQ
What is HS Code 8432?
HS 8432 covers agricultural, horticultural, or forestry machinery for soil preparation or cultivation, lawn or sports ground rollers, and their parts.
How does 8432 HSN code differ from HS?
HSN extends HS with two more digits for national tariffs, like India's GST classification under 8432xxxx.
What are common subheadings under agriculture equipment HSN code 8432?
Key ones: 8432.10 (ploughs), 8432.30 (seeders), 8432.90 (parts).
Can parts of tractors fall under HS 8432?
No, tractor chassis/parts are 8701/8708; only attachments for soil prep qualify.
